CONTEMPLATION

This painting, titled “Contemplation” by its creator, depicts Msgr. Albert Tessier walking around in the heart of his Tavibois estate in Mauricie.

As for the artist, Denis LaPorte, he was a native of Joliette in the Lanaudière region of Quebec. He taught himself the techniques and appropriated a very personal style. He began his career in 1963. The talent and meditation-inspiring personal touch of this self-taught painter have attracted the attention of art galleries and connoisseurs even internationally.

Several of his works have been exhibited in Europe (France, Belgium, Germany, Italy).

He gave free rein to his imagination, sometimes touching on naïve art. He trusted his imagination to paint. His works convey palpable emotions. He knew how to gently play with light and shadow. We know that he was particularly fond of using his hands to apply colours to his canvases.

Denis LaPorte died in September 2020 at the age of 86.
